Lions Clubs International

Lions are members of Lions Clubs International, a community service organisation dedicated to the idea that the men and women who live in a community are in the best position to know who needs help and why. Local Clubs are part of the world's largest such organization, with 1.4 million members serving in more than 180 countries and areas.

Club Meetings

We have two meetings each month , a business meeting at 9:30 am on the second Monday of each month and a dinner meeting at 6:15 pm on the fourth Wednesday evening of the month.

At the business meeting we plan projects and decide on which charitable causes we will support.

The dinner meeting is a social occasion where we gather with our spouses and partners to socialise, have a bit of fun, have dinner together and usually listen to a guest speaker.

Visitors and prospective members are welcome to attend any meeting. If you wish to attend a meeting as a guest of the club, at no cost to you or your partner, please telephone the Membership Director who will make the necessary arrangements.

All meetings are held in the Kapiti Community Centre, 15 Ngahina Street, Paraparaumu.
